Before beginning the search, it is essential to have a clear understanding of the project's requirements. Consider the type of animation needed—whether it is 2D, 3D, or stop-motion. Some styles just work better in certain spots, while others simply look great. Determine the project's goals, the message to be conveyed, and the target audience. A clear project plan makes picking things much simpler.

Budget is a critical factor in selecting an animation studio. While it is tempting to choose the least expensive option, quality should not be compromised. Consider the value offered by the studio in relation to the cost. According to Investopedia's guide on business investments, cheap isn't always best when it comes to professional services. You still need good quality. Request detailed quotes and understand what is included in the pricing to avoid hidden costs.
